CURIOUS TO KNOW how dogs are taught to be so dependable in that department, I knew the one to ask was Harold Smith. If Smitty doesnât know the answer to a question about dogs after twenty-five years of training them, it isnât worth your time.
When I called him, Smitty explained that dogs in training to be leaders of the blind are put on a strictly regimented time schedule and are taught to go in only two places, either the kennel or the âdog area.â A Leader Dog is up by seven every morning and taken to the designated area to be walked on leash. âPark!â is the word commonly used, and it means âGet busy right now!â This procedure is repeated at given hours, three or, at most, four times a day. The person who ultimately receives his or her guide dog is encouraged to adhere to this schedule as closely as possible.
âIt sounds simple enough, butââI had to askââwhy wouldnât that apply to any dog, not just working dogs?â
âIt does, of course,â Smitty said, âbut you have to really focus on the dog in the beginning until he gets the idea. Sighted people are easily distracted. Theyâre in a hurry. Theyâre thinking of a couple of other things at the time. Something catches their eye. They give up too soon, and the dog gets confused. People will paper the whole house and then wonder why their dog doesnât form good habits.â
These strictly business exercise periods can be extended into playtime, of course, but not until the primary mission has been accomplished. A new blind master is taught to keep the health of the animal in mind at all times. Any irregularity or atypical behavior must be noted, and if it doesnât correct itself immediately, it should be brought to the attention of a veterinarian. Preventive health care is the watchword.
